Transaction 74e980b3c3fccb3946314322cb15c76069dd11cc19f064893f00a0bec4c44a21
1 Input
1 Output
-
74e980b3c3fccb3946314322cb15c76069dd11cc19f064893f00a0bec4c44a21:0
- value
- 565170
- script pubkey
- OP_0 OP_PUSHBYTES_20 5c102f00aa8dfc80152e4f997d43f36d9468dcd1
- address
- bc1qtsgz7q923h7gq9fwf7vh6slndk2x3hx3gnedlp